Which indicates it is a lily, not an orchid. Not many orchids around this season due to the dry conditions. It's good that you included a shot of the leaves as well as the flowers as the flowers of all 4 Patersonia species are almost impossible to tell apart. It's more the general form of the plant, and in the case of this species, the narrow leaves, that make an ID possible.
